How to fill out 7th grade summer reading

Answer 1: How to fill out 7th grade summer reading?
01
Start by reviewing the reading list provided by your school or teacher. Take note of the books that are required for summer reading.
02
Create a schedule to ensure that you have enough time to read each book before the start of the next school year. Break down the reading into manageable chunks and allocate specific times to devote to reading.
03
Set reading goals for yourself. Decide how many chapters or pages you will read each day or week to stay on track.
04
Take notes while reading. Jot down important plot points, character descriptions, and any questions or connections you have with the text. These notes will be useful when discussing the books in class or writing book reports.
05
Engage with the material. As you read, try to actively comprehend the text by making predictions, asking questions, and reflecting on the themes and messages in the story.
06
Connect with other readers. Join a summer book club or discuss the books with friends who are also doing summer reading. Sharing thoughts and insights can deepen your understanding of the texts.
07
Complete any accompanying assignments or projects that may be associated with the summer reading. These may include writing a book report, creating a visual presentation, or participating in group discussions.
08
Finally, make sure to pace yourself and enjoy the reading experience. Reading should be a pleasure, so find a comfortable place and immerse yourself in the stories!
